Furniture designed for outdoor or high-traffic indoor environments requires frames that resist corrosion, impact, and wear, and durable furniture frame aluminum extrusion delivers lasting performance. Produced by forcing heated aluminum alloy through precision dies, the extrusions achieve complex profiles with high strength-to-weight ratios. Anodizing or powder coating provides a protective finish that resists scratches, UV rays, and moisture, ensuring the frame retains its appearance and structural integrity over years of use.
The extruded profiles allow integration of features such as hidden fasteners, cable routing channels, and reinforced joints, enhancing both aesthetics and functionality. Aluminum’s natural corrosion resistance makes it ideal for coastal patios, poolside lounges, and public seating, where salt and chlorine exposure would quickly degrade steel or wood. The material’s light weight simplifies rearrangement and transport, while its rigidity prevents sagging under load. Thermal expansion is well-managed through design, reducing stress at connection points.
Long lasting use translates into lower lifecycle costs and reduced environmental impact from fewer replacements. The durability and design flexibility of aluminum extrusions enable manufacturers to create stylish, weather-resistant furniture that meets rigorous commercial and residential demands.
